Yea les did get a break.......only a few million coming out of his pocket every year compared to some of the other amnesty players that are almost entirely getting paid by the team that cut them.
Why did he get a break? Doesn't a player who gets amnestied still get payed the total amount owed to him by his former team on top of the money that he's earning with his new team? Maybe I'm mistaken. Does the amount that Phoenix is paying him subtracted from the amount Houston owes him?
Yes, the new team bids on how much of the contract they are willing to pay. The team willing to pay the largest percentage gets the player.
